我正在使用autosize插件(但不介意其他选择),并且需要调整加载时所具有的textarea的大小,并且键入时它也应自动调整大小(例如autosize.js允许您做)。

我的问题是,autosize是否开箱即用?我在其网页上未找到此类信息,并且在加载文本区域并且都无法正常工作后,我尝试了$(el).trigger('autosize.resize')autosize.update($(el))

另外,我的文本区域是原始隐藏的,将通过CSS类切换显示。我想知道这是否阻碍了这一进程。

任何想法表示赞赏,谢谢!

最佳答案

使用display: none您无法计算任何内容,因为textarea的高度和宽度为0x0px。

显示文本区域后,您必须更新大小。
编辑:或先显示它,然后应用自动调整大小。

关于jquery - 在加载时调整文本区域的大小,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/35783011/

10-12 12:26
查看更多